Brazil Replaces Injured Joao Pedro with Matheus Martinelli Ahead of India Friendly
Brazil forward Joao Pedro has withdrawn from the national squad due to injury ahead of friendlies against Australia and India, including the October 3 match in Kolkata. Fluminense midfielder Matheus Martinelli has been called up as his replacement, marking his first senior Brazil call-up. Pedro had an impressive start to the season with Chelsea but missed Brazil's World Cup squad. The Brazilian Football Confederation and Chelsea have not disclosed details about Pedro's injury or recovery timeline.
